We’re talking about the trade of America’s signature spirit, and these absurd tariffs will have a disastrous impact on the $9 billion bourbon industry here in Kentucky.
We’ve seen this all play out before, John — during Trump’s first term, his 25% tariffs resulted in cutting Kentucky’s bourbon exports IN HALF. Now the proposal is for 50% tariffs.
A 50% tariff is absolutely devastating for everyone involved in bringing bourbon to market, including the farmers, coopers, union workers, and delivery drivers.
23,000 people are employed by the bourbon industry here in Kentucky, and they shouldn’t have to shoulder the burden of Trump’s ridiculous trade war.
